MUIC Welcomes Open School Learning Centre & The Newton Sixth Form School

A group of 60 teachers and students from OpenS chool Learning Centre & The Newton Sixth Form School visited Mahidol University International College (MUIC) on May 7, 2024.

Along with MUIC staff members and current students, several faculty members met with the visitors at Charinyarasami Hall, Aditayathorn Building including Dr. Bryan Edward Ott, Chairperson of the Fine and Applied Arts (FAA) Division, his colleagues Dr. Jerimiah Morris of the Media and Communication Program, and Ajarn Ploy Nikadanont of the Communication Design Program; along with Asst. Prof. Dr. Malinvisa Sakdiyakorn, a faculty member of the Business Administration (BA) Division.

The visiting high school students learned much about MUIC’s international programs and admissions procedure which will be helpful for their plans to apply for university. There was also a Q&A session at the conclusion of the program.

The visitors were later given a guided tour of MUIC buildings and FAA facilities (including Prism studio and Drawing Room) by MUIC students who told the high school students about their own activities and experiences in MUIC.
